Flamingo Room will bring a slice of South African chic to Jumeirah…

From Galleria Mall to Outlet Village, it’s safe to say that Tashas Cafes are very popular in Dubai, and they’re known for their refined cafe food and achingly cool interiors.

Well, we have good news for fans: Flamingo Room by Tashas is opening in Jumeirah Al Naseem, and it’ll be welcoming diners from September (when exactly in September we’re not yet sure).

Flamingo Room will be the largest of the Tashas offerings in Dubai – with 200 seats. You’ll find it right next to the very popular Black Tap burger joint and the Tuscan spot Il Borro (meaning Jumeirah Al Naseem is becoming quite the foodie hotspot).

It will be “casual chic” according to the team, but it will also be licensed.

They will be serving breakfast, brunch, lunch and dinner, and menu items will range from a lobster benedict with toasted brioche to ribeye with coriander and a seafood pasta.

Decor-wise, expect lots of dusky pink and an aesthetic that’s both contemporary and a touch art deco.

Also, there will be a little design store in the cafe too – with wares from South African brand Collective by Charles Greig.

“We want our Flamingo Room customers to feel comfortable and relaxed in a sophisticated environment, I always say, it’s like putting your feet up on an insanely expensive couch,” explained Natasha Sideris, aka Tasha.
